主页 > ip易尔灵网络科技

ip地址转化表

68 2025-03-18 05:38

一、ip地址转化表

IP地址转化表是一个用于将IPv4地址和IPv6地址相互转换的工具。IPv4和IPv6是我们在互联网中常见的两种IP地址格式,而在进行网络通信和数据传输时,经常会涉及到两者之间的转换。IP地址转化表可以帮助网络工程师和管理员快速准确地实现这种转换,提高工作效率。

IPv4地址转化为IPv6地址

在将IPv4地址转化为IPv6地址时,需要按照一定的规则和算法进行转换。IPv4地址通常由四个十进制数字组成,每个数字的取值范围是0~255,例如192.168.1.1。而IPv6地址由八组十六进制数字和字母组成,以冒号分隔,例如2001:0db8:85a3:0000:0000:8a2e:0370:7334。

转化时,首先将IPv4地址分解成四个十进制数,然后将每个数字转化为对应的十六进制数,在前面补0直至每段都是4个字符长度。接下来,将这四段十六进制数合并并用冒号隔开,最终得到对应的IPv6地址。

IPv6地址转化为IPv4地址

相比将IPv4地址转化为IPv6地址,将IPv6地址转化为IPv4地址则更为复杂一些。因为IPv6地址包含了更多的信息和位数,无法直接转换为IPv4地址。一种常见的方法是将IPv6地址按照一定规则压缩到IPv4地址的范围内,从而实现转换。

IPv6地址压缩成IPv4地址的过程中,通常会选择IPv6地址中的一部分数字或字母作为转换后的IPv4地址的一部分。这样的处理方式虽然不是一一对应的转换,但在某些情况下能够满足需求,例如用于表示IPv6地址的特定范围。

IP地址转化表的应用

IP地址转化表在实际网络工程中有着广泛的应用。在构建IPv6网络时,常常需要将已有的IPv4地址转化为IPv6地址,或将接收到的IPv6地址转化为IPv4地址,以实现不同IP协议间的通信和兼容。IP地址转化表提供了便捷的工具和规则,简化了这一过程。

此外,在网络安全领域,IP地址转化表也有其独特的作用。一些网络安全产品和防火墙设备会利用IP地址转化表中的规则,对不同IP地址进行转换和匹配,以实现流量控制、安全防护等功能。IP地址转化表的运用帮助网络安全团队更好地管理和保护网络。

总结

IP地址转化表作为一个重要的网络工具,对于IPv4和IPv6之间的转换具有重要意义。通过合理利用IP地址转化表,网络工程师和管理员可以更加高效地进行IP地址转换操作,保证网络通信的顺畅和安全。希望本文介绍的内容对您有所帮助,谢谢阅读!

二、转化为ip地址

当我们在网络上浏览网页或者进行通信时,都会用到IP地址。IP地址是一种用于在网络中标识设备的地址,类似于现实生活中的房间地址。在互联网世界中,IP地址扮演着非常重要的角色,它是信息传输和通信的基础。

IP地址的类型

IP地址分为IPv4和IPv6两种类型。IPv4地址是32位的地址,通常由四个八位数(即四个字节)表示,表现形式如“192.168.1.1”。而IPv6地址则是128位的地址,由八组16位的数据表示,采用冒号分隔的表示方式,例如“2001:0db8:85a3:0000:0000:8a2e:0370:7334”。

IP地址与域名之间的转化

在网络通信中,我们通常更愿意使用便于记忆的域名来访问网站,比如www.example.com。但是计算机在网络通信时需要使用IP地址来定位设备,因此域名和IP地址之间的转化是非常重要的。

当我们在浏览器中输入一个域名时,浏览器会向DNS服务器发送查询请求,DNS服务器会返回该域名对应的IP地址,然后浏览器才能向该IP地址发送数据请求,并最终打开相应的网页。这个过程就是域名解析为IP地址的过程。

域名解析过程

  • 查询顶级域名服务器:当DNS服务器收到查询请求时,会首先查询顶级域名服务器,了解该域名对应的下一级域名服务器的地址。
  • 查询权威域名服务器:接着,DNS服务器会向相应的权威域名服务器发送请求,获取该域名对应的IP地址信息。
  • 返回IP地址:最后,DNS服务器将获得的IP地址信息返回给浏览器,使得浏览器可以正常访问目标网站。

IP地址转化为域名

而当需要将IP地址转化为域名时,则需要进行反向DNS解析。反向DNS解析是根据一个IP地址查询对应的域名。

一般情况下,通过反向DNS可以了解该IP地址所属的互联网服务提供商、地理位置等信息。这对于网络安全分析、网络管理等方面都具有重要作用。

如何实现IP地址和域名的转化

在计算机网络中,IP地址和域名之间的转化依赖于DNS服务。DNS服务是一个将域名和IP地址相互映射的系统,它通过一系列的查询和响应过程,实现了域名与IP地址之间的转化。

通过配置DNS服务器、域名注册商等操作,可以对IP地址和域名进行管理和转化。同时,一些企业还会建立自己的内部DNS服务器,用于管理公司内部网络的域名和IP地址转化。

总结

IP地址和域名之间的转化是网络通信中必不可少的一环,它使得我们可以通过简单的域名来访问互联网资源,而无需关注复杂的IP地址。了解和掌握IP地址与域名之间的转化原理,对于网络技术人员来说至关重要。

三、ip地址转换整形

IP地址转换整形是在网络编程中常见的操作之一,它涉及将通常以文本形式表示的IP地址转换为整数形式,以便进行更高效的处理和计算。对于网络应用和系统来说,IP地址的转换是一个重要且基础的操作,能够方便地在不同的格式间进行转换和比较,同时也有助于优化数据存储和索引效率。在本文中,我们将探讨IP地址转换为整数的过程以及其在实际应用中的意义和用途。

IP地址转换为整数的过程

在计算机网络中,IP地址通常以IPv4或IPv6的形式表示,其中IPv4地址由点分十进制形式的四组数字组成,而IPv6地址则更为复杂。为了进行IP地址到整数的转换,我们需要将IP地址中的各个部分拆分并进行相应的转换操作。

对于IPv4地址,其每个部分的取值范围为0-255,我们可以利用这一特性将IP地址转换为32位的整数。具体而言,可以将IPv4地址中的四个部分分别左移24位、16位、8位以及不移动,然后将这四个结果做位运算或操作组合成最终的整数结果。

对于IPv6地址,由于其长度较长且采用十六进制表示,转换过程相对复杂一些。通常情况下,我们需要将IPv6地址拆分为每个十六进制的组合,并逐步转换为整数形式,最终组合成128位整数来表示IPv6地址。

IP地址转换整形的意义与用途

IP地址转换整形的过程虽然看似简单,但其在网络编程和系统开发中却具有重要的作用。一方面,将IP地址转换为整数形式可以在性能和存储空间上带来显著的优势,整数计算相比文本处理更加高效快速。另一方面,整数形式的IP地址更便于进行比较和排序操作,对于数据检索和索引也更加便捷。

在实际应用中,IP地址转换整形广泛用于网络路由、防火墙配置、访问控制列表等场景。通过将IP地址转换为整数,在路由器等网络设备上可以更快速地进行路由表查找和匹配,提高网络数据传输效率。同时,在安全防护和访问控制方面,通过整数形式的IP地址可以更灵活地控制和管理网络流量,增强系统安全性。

结语

总而言之,IP地址转换整形是网络编程中的一项基础操作,它能够将常见的IP地址转换为更易处理和高效计算的整数形式,为系统开发和网络优化提供便利。无论是在系统架构设计中还是在网络安全配置中,IP地址转换整形都扮演着重要的角色,带来诸多实际的便利和效益。

四、ip地址转为整形

如何将 IP 地址转为整形

在网络编程中,经常会遇到需要将 IP 地址转换为整数形式的情况。在实际开发过程中,我们需要将 IP 地址进行处理,以便于存储、比较和运算。本文将介绍将 IP 地址转为整形的方法,帮助开发人员更好地处理 IP 地址数据。

IP 地址和整形的转换原理

在计算机网络中,IP 地址通常采用 IPv4 地址表示,它由 4 个字节组成,每个字节用 8 位二进制数表示,总共 32 位。而将 IP 地址转为整型的过程,实质上就是将这 32 位的二进制数转换为一个整数。

将 IP 地址转为整形的步骤

  1. 将 IP 地址拆分为 4 个部分,分别表示每个字节的数值。
  2. 将每个部分转换为对应的整数值。
  3. 将这 4 个整数值按照从左到右的顺序合并成一个整数。

示例代码

以下是一个示例代码,演示了如何将 IP 地址转为整型:

#include <stdio.h> #include <stdlib.h> #include <string.h> unsigned int ip_to_int(const char *ip) { unsigned int a, b, c, d; char ip_str[16]; strcpy(ip_str, ip); sscanf(ip_str, "%u.%u.%u.%u", &a, &b, &c, &d); return (a << 24) | (b << 16) | (c << 8) | d; } int main() { const char *ip = "192.168.0.1"; unsigned int ip_int = ip_to_int(ip); printf("IP 地址 %s 转为整数为 %u\n", ip, ip_int); return 0; }

在上述示例中,我们首先将 IP 地址按照点号分隔,然后将每部分转换为整数,并合并成一个整数返回。

总结

通过本文的介绍,我们了解了将 IP 地址转为整形的原理和方法,以及通过示例代码演示了具体的实现过程。在实际开发中,将 IP 地址转为整数形式是一个常见的操作,对于网络编程和数据处理都有着重要的作用。有了这些知识,我们可以更加灵活地处理 IP 地址数据,提高开发效率和程序性能。

五、域名转化为ip地址

在互联网世界中,域名转化为IP地址是一项至关重要的操作,它涉及到计算机网络系统中的关键性概念和技术。当用户在浏览器中输入域名时,实际上是通过域名系统(DNS)将域名转化为对应的IP地址,以便在网络中定位并访问相应的服务器。

域名(Domain Name)是人类可读的网址,例如"example.com",而IP地址(Internet Protocol Address)则是用于在互联网上标识设备的数字地址,例如"192.168.1.1"。域名和IP地址之间的转化过程是网络通信的基础,它使得用户能够通过友好的域名方式访问到互联网上的各种资源。

域名转换为IP地址的过程

当用户键入一个域名,如"www.baidu.com",浏览器会向本机配置的DNS服务器发起查询请求,以获取该域名对应的IP地址。如果本地DNS服务器缓存了该域名的解析结果,则会直接返回相应的IP地址;如果未命中缓存,则本地DNS服务器会向根域名服务器发起递归查询,依次向下查询直至获取目标域名对应的IP地址信息。

在这个过程中,域名转化为IP地址的关键步骤是通过DNS系统来实现的。DNS系统是一个庞大的分布式数据库系统,它存储了全球范围内的域名和对应的IP地址映射关系。通过域名解析器(Resolver)的协作,域名最终会被转化为目标网站的IP地址,从而完成访问请求。

域名解析的重要性

域名解析对于互联网的正常运行至关重要,它不仅使用户可以方便地访问网站与服务,也为网络管理和数据交换提供了便利。通过将域名转化为IP地址,网络通信得以实现,网站的运营和数据传输也能够顺利进行。

在实际应用中,域名解析还涉及到DNS的缓存、区域传输、反向解析等技术,这些内容都是网络管理员和系统工程师需要深入了解和掌握的领域。通过优化域名解析过程,可以有效提升网站的访问速度和稳定性,为用户提供更好的上网体验。

域名转换为IP地址的影响因素

在进行域名转化为IP地址的过程中,涉及到多个因素会影响解析的速度和准确性。其中包括DNS服务器的配置、网络延迟、DNS缓存情况、域名服务器的负载等多方面的因素。对于大型网站和服务商来说,高效的域名解析是保障业务正常运行的重要一环。

另外,安全性也是域名转换为IP地址过程中需要考虑的重要因素之一。恶意DNS劫持、DNS欺骗等攻击手法可能会影响域名解析的准确性,导致用户被导向虚假网站或遭受网络欺诈。因此,网络安全意识和技术防护在域名解析过程中同样需要引起重视。

结语

总的来说,域名转换为IP地址是网络通信中一项基础而重要的操作,它关乎着网站访问的快速性、准确性和安全性。了解域名解析的原理和技术,对于网络从业人员和普通用户都具有一定的指导意义。希望通过本文的介绍,读者能够对域名转化为IP地址有更深入的了解,并加强在网络安全和通信领域的相关知识。

六、ip地址怎么转化为网络地址?

是通过DNS服务器提供的域名服务实现的,本机则上通过hosts文件主机名ip地址对照表实现

七、如何转换IP地址?简单易懂的IP地址转化方法

什么是IP地址?

IP地址是用于在网络中唯一标识设备的一组数字。它由32位或128位二进制数组成,可以表示为常见的点分十进制形式(IPv4)或冒号分割的十六进制形式(IPv6)。IPv4地址由四个8位数字组成,每个数字的取值范围为0到255。IPv6地址由八个4位16进制数字组成,共有8组。

IP地址转换方法

在网络通信中,我们经常需要进行IP地址的转换,以下是两种常见的IP地址转换方法:

1. IP地址转换为二进制

将IP地址转换为二进制是一种常见的转换方法,它可以帮助我们更好地理解IP地址的结构和计算子网掩码等网络配置。具体步骤如下:

  1. 将IPv4地址按照点分十进制的形式分成四个部分。
  2. 将每个部分转换为8位二进制数,不足8位的部分在左侧用0补齐。
  3. 将得到的四个二进制数连接在一起,得到转换后的32位二进制数。
  4. 对于IPv6地址,按照冒号分割的十六进制形式分成八个部分。每个部分转换为16位二进制数。
  5. 将得到的八个二进制数连接在一起,得到转换后的128位二进制数。

2. 二进制转换为IP地址

如果我们有了一个二进制数,想要将其转换回IP地址,可以按照以下步骤进行:

  1. 将32位二进制数按照每8位分组。
  2. 将每个8位二进制数转换为十进制数。
  3. 将得到的四个十进制数用点分十进制形式连接在一起,得到IPv4地址。
  4. 对于IPv6地址,将128位二进制数按照每16位分组。
  5. 将每个16位二进制数转换为十六进制数。
  6. 将得到的八个十六进制数用冒号分割连接在一起,得到IPv6地址。

总结

IP地址转换是网络通信中常用的操作。通过将IP地址转换为二进制或将二进制转换为IP地址,我们可以更好地理解和配置网络。希望本文介绍的IP地址转换方法能对您有所帮助。

感谢您阅读本文,如果您对IP地址转换有更深入的理解,也欢迎您分享您的经验和建议。

八、怎么将MAC地址转化成IP地址呢?

关于这个问题,无法将MAC地址直接转换成IP地址,因为它们属于不同的协议层。MAC地址是在数据链路层(第二层)使用的地址,而IP地址是在网络层(第三层)使用的地址。

然而,通过网络中的ARP协议可以将MAC地址转换成IP地址。ARP(地址解析协议)负责将IP地址映射到对应的MAC地址。当一台设备需要发送数据到另一台设备时,它会先检查其本地ARP缓存,如果缓存中存在目标设备的IP地址对应的MAC地址,则直接发送数据到该MAC地址。如果缓存中没有该映射关系,则会发送一个ARP请求广播,请求目标设备回复其MAC地址。目标设备收到请求后,会回复其MAC地址,此时源设备就可以将数据发送到目标设备。

因此,如果您想要查找某个设备的IP地址,可以使用ARP协议进行查询。您可以在命令行中使用“arp -a”命令列出当前计算机的ARP缓存,其中包含了每个IP地址对应的MAC地址。如果您知道某个设备的MAC地址,可以使用网络扫描工具(如nmap)来扫描网络并查找该MAC地址对应的IP地址。

九、手机ip地址与电视ip地址怎样转换?

手机的IP地址和电视机的IP地址都在控制页面上的版本信息,然后会查看到IP地址,手动输入一下就可以转换

十、路由器的ip地址与监控的IP地址冲突如何改?

路由器的IP地址与监控的IP地址冲突,可以登录到监控的管理页面,对监控的IP地址按照路由器的IP地址规则进行手动填写,或者将监控的IP地址选择为自动获取的模式,就可以有效地避免与路由器IP地址冲突的现在不会冲突了

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
点击我更换图片

热点提要

网站地图 (共30个专题295673篇文章)

返回首页